Choosing a Replacement Window Handle
It is possible to replace the handle and window lock with a exact match. This means that the handle to be retained by you while searching for a replacement.
There are a variety of window handles that can be fitted to uPVC double-glazed windows, from Espag handles to Cockspur handles. It is crucial to determine the type of handle you want and take measurements of the spindle's size to ensure an ideal fit.
Easy to Install
Adding or replacing handles on windows to uPVC windows isn't as hard as you might think. Handles can enhance the appearance of your home as well as increase security. It's important to know that not all handles work with your uPVC windows.
The kind of handle you put in your window will determine whether it is compatible with the locking mechanism of the frame or door. Some handles are just suitable for certain frames, whereas others are not used with tilt and turn uPVC Windows.
Inline Espag handles are 43mm in diameter. They are straight handles. Cockspur handles older models have a "spur", which hooks onto the striker plates in the shape of wedges on the window frame. If you want to replace your cockspur handle, you must be aware of how high the previous handle was. This will help you decide on a replacement.
The most important aspect to replace the uPVC window handle is to remove the handle, while avoiding damage. When you shop for a new handle, you'll need to bring your old one with you to ensure that you get an exact match.
If you're not sure what to do to remove your current window handle It can be beneficial to watch videos online. Many of these will provide helpful tips and tips that can make the process easier for you. You should also read the instructions that come with your new handle to know more about what tools you'll require and how to set it up.
Once you have the correct screwdriver start by removing the grub screws that keep the handle in place. These are usually located on the lower or left side of the handle. After removing the screws, you can remove the handle to replace it with a new one. You'll require replacing 4 screws depending on the type of handle that you choose. Certain handles may have caps that you'll need take off as well.

Window locks and handles are subject to wear and tear due to regular use, physical damage and natural ageing. This can affect the energy efficiency of your home, and compromise its security. To prevent this from happening, you should always replace damaged lock and handle components as soon as is possible.
There are numerous window handles for uPVC Windows, each with its distinct advantages. Espagnolette handles are employed in uPVC window designs and have a locking mechanism with multiple points. The spindle extends from the handle and replacement window handle is inserted into an internal gearbox that is engaged with the rods of the shootbolt as the handle is turned. This design offers more security and weatherproofing than conventional single-point locks.
Another type of window handle is the tilt and turn handle which is commonly used on tilt and turn uPVC windows. They can be opened in two ways: tilting to allow for ventilation while maintaining security, or swinging open fully like the casement. This versatile operating mode is ideal for people who wish to enjoy fresh air inside their home while maintaining security.
